The hair almost ready on my deer, just needs a little more drying time, I will get it done this week I hope if the weather holds. I decided to flesh the hide off the big buck right after skinning, man what a job, I can usually flesh one in about 30 minutes, this one took 1 hour 20 minutes, it was really really tough especially in the neck and hide quarter areas. But I got it done and will rack it up tomorrow I hope. Nice hide 7 feet long , not sure my racks are big enough, may have to build another. Between Jesse and I we have them all filled right now except for the big one I made for and Elk, I hate using it because I am high challenged  ;) :) :) :) and it is tough on me to rack one in it, I have to stand on something to work the top. :)

Pappy and Shawn , let me know how that Bear grease works out for ya, I got a bad case of knappers back along with the hide fleshing shoulders. Pappy that 200# looks tuff as ya. I got a great big buck hide the other day and thru it in the bucking barrell for a couple of days and tryed removing the grain today, Tuff, tuff, tuff, new approach rinsed real well and going on a frame and am hoping to dry scrape easier. The 200# in the pic looks short and blocky, maybe photo angle, our northern heavy deer just seem to be longer than blocky. Nice heavy buck either way.
